Fortigate 60E delete physical interface

I can not find the way to delete the physical interface "internal7",

I am trying to move it back to the hardware switch.

First set the ip of the interface to 0.0.0.0/0.0.0.0

if any DHCP server on this interface is running  --> disable it

I see you dont have any other references (like firewall rules)

 

Then From switch add this interface to switch

Simply add internal7 to internal Hard-switch. internal7 would disappear from the individual/physical interface view once it becomes a member of a hard-switch.
